How popular is the name Saja?

A common name in France with over 445 new-borns have been given the name since 2003. Currently at its peak, the moniker grabbed the 501st spot and 109 baby girls were given the name.

Saja is a unique baby name in United States, it has been in use since 1988 and was able to reach the top 4000 names. Recently in 2017, it ranked 3523rd when 43 girls were named Saja.

Over 749 babies in United States have been named Saja.

Saja is an uncommon baby name in England and Wales where it has been in use since 2000 and achieved its top ranking of 1720 in 2012.

There are over 113 babies that have been given the name Saja in England and Wales. In Belgium, first appeared in 2013 and is still in use. But Saja is a popular baby name in India where every 1 in 100000 have the name.

At least, 10000 people globally have been given the name as per our research.
